ABSTRACT

This study was carried out to find out the extent of utilization of information and communication technology by business education students on the improvement of education in Bayelsa State.  The descriptive survey research design was used for the study. Four research questions were raised to guide the research. A total of 200 business education students were selected from the universities were used for the study. The data collection instrument was a 28 item questionnaire that was structured on a five point Likert type rating scale. The data was analyzed using mean and standard deviation for the four research questions. The study revealed that utilization of ICT by Business Education Students on the improvement of education in Bayelsa State used all the ICT facilities identified for the study to a small extent in classroom instructions. It was recommended, among others that open and distant education should be judiciously encouraged at this level of the educational system, Business education programmes are challenged to update their ICT laboratories and business educators should employ the necessary technical skills which would eventually lead to effective utilization of ICT facilities for improving education in Bayelsa State.
